The Statistical Services Branch (SSB) maintains a corporately standardised file of suburbs, postcodes, states and associated Statistical Local Areas. The content of this locality data set is derived from two main sources, the ABS and Australia Post, with supplementary data supplied by Queensland Health.
The Australian Bureau of Statistics provides annual releases on 1 July each year of the NLI, Street Sub-Index and ASGC data. Quarterly updates are now also received and loaded into CRDS. Australia Post data is downloaded from their website at the same time as the ABS updates are received for synchronisation of data. Ad hoc additions are made to the locality data set as advised by the source organisations.
